Sleep

Vue- Incentives - Vue.js Feed #.\n\nVue-rewards lets you add micro-interactions to your Vue 3 application, and also perks consumers along with the rainfall of confetti, emoji or balloons in seconds.\n\nVue 3 only. Not suitable with Vue 2.\nThis bundle is a port of react-rewards.\nTrial.\nHere is a basic trial and listed below's the code for the demonstration.\nApproximately.\nvue-rewards lets you add micro-interactions to your app, as well as perks consumers along with the storm of confetti, emoji or balloons in secs.\nFiring confetti around the web page may seem like a suspicious suggestion, yet bear in mind that fulfilling users for their actions is actually certainly not.\nIf a large cloud of grinning emoji does not suit your treatment properly, choose altering the physics config to create it much more subtle.\nYou can easily read more on the subject of micro-interactions in my blog post-- https:\/\/www.thedevelobear.com\/post\/microinteractions\/.\nSetup.\npnpm set up vue-rewards.\nor even.\nanecdote include vue-rewards.\nor.\nnpm mount vue-rewards.\nIf you organize to use this along with the Options API then you are going to need to have to include the complying with code to your main.js (or even you may find the plugin enrollment in plugins\/index. js):.\nbring in createApp from \"vue\".\nimport App coming from \".\/ App.vue\".\nbring in VueRewards coming from \"vue-rewards\".\n\/\/ your other plugins will definitely be actually imported listed here.\n\nconst app = createApp( App).\n\n\/\/ This is actually the almost all.\napp.use( VueRewards).\n\napp.mount(\" #app\").\nUtilization.\nIn order to make use of the benefits, you'll require to deliver a factor that is going to come to be the origin of the computer animation. This aspect requires to possess an i.d. that matches the one used - it can be anywhere in the DOM just as long as the IDs suit.\nYou can easily put the component inside a button, center it and also skyrocket from the switch.\nYou may place it atop the viewport with placement: \"fixed\" as well as transform the perspective to 270, to fire downwards.\nAttempt, experiment, enjoy!\nAnimation bits are set to position: 'corrected' by default, however this can be changed via a config things.\nYou can easily utilize this package deal in both the make-up API and also the possibilities API.\nUsing the Structure API.\n\n\n\nLet's celebrate!\n\nClick me!\n\n\nUtilizing the Options API.\nGiven that we registered the plugin earlier our team today possess accessibility to the $incentive strategy in our parts. $perks coincides as useReward. To receive the same as over our experts perform:.\n\nLet's celebrate!\n\nClick me!\n\n\n\n\nProps &amp config.\nuseReward\/$ benefit params:.\nlabel.\nkind.\nclassification.\ncalled for.\nnonpayment.\ni.d..\nstring.\nA special id of the element you desire to fire from.\ncertainly.\n\nkind.\nstrand.\n' confetti'.\n' balloons'.\n'em oji'.\nof course.\n' confetti'.\nconfig.\nthings.\na configuration object illustrated listed below.\nno.\nview listed below.\nConfetti config things:.\ntitle.\ntype.\ndescription.\ndefault.\nlifetime.\nvariety.\nopportunity of lifestyle.\n200.\nangle.\nnumber.\npreliminary instructions of bits in levels.\n90.\ntooth decay.\nnumber.\njust how much the velocity lowers along with each structure.\n0.94.\nescalate.\nnumber.\nspreading of fragments in levels.\n45.\nstartVelocity.\namount.\nfirst speed of fragments.\n35.\nelementCount.\namount.\nfragments amount.\n50.\nelementSize.\nnumber.\nfragment size in px.\n8.\nzIndex.\nnumber.\nz-index of particles.\n0\nposture.\nstrand.\nsome of CSSProperties [' setting'] - e.g. \"downright\".\n\" dealt with\".\ndifferent colors.\ncord [] A range of different colors made use of when generating confetti.\n[#A 45BF1', '# 25C6F6', '# 72F753', '#F 76C88', '#F 5F770'] onAnimationComplete.\n() =&gt gap.\nA feature that works when animation accomplishes.\nboundless.\nBalloons config object:.\nname.\nstyle.\nclassification.\ndefault.\nlifetime.\nnumber.\nopportunity of lifestyle.\n600.\nperspective.\namount.\ninitial path of balloons in degrees.\n90.\ntooth decay.\namount.\njust how much the rate reduces along with each structure.\n0.999.\nspread.\nvariety.\nspread of balloons in degrees.\nFifty.\nstartVelocity.\nnumber.\ninitial rate of the balloons.\n3.\nelementCount.\nnumber.\nballoons amount.\n10.\nelementSize.\namount.\nballoons size in px.\nTwenty.\nzIndex.\nvariety.\nz-index of balloons.\n0\nplacement.\nstring.\none of CSSProperties [' posture'] - e.g. \"absolute\".\n\" corrected\".\ncolours.\ncord [] A selection of different colors made use of when producing balloons.\n[#A 45BF1', '# 25C6F6', '# 72F753', '#F 76C88', '

F 5F770'] onAnimationComplete.() =&gt void.A function that works when computer animation finishes.boundless.Emoji config object:.label.style.description.default.life-time.number.opportunity of lifestyle.200.viewpoint.number.first path of emoji in levels.90.tooth decay.variety.the amount of the speed reduces along with each structure.0.94.spread.amount.spreading of emoji in levels.45.startVelocity.number.initial rate of emoji.35.elementCount.amount.emoji volume.20.elementSize.amount.emoji measurements in px.25.zIndex.variety.z-index of emoji.0posture.strand.one of CSSProperties [' setting'] - e.g. "complete"." repaired".emoji.string [] An array of emoji to fire.onAnimationComplete.() =&gt space.A feature that works when computer animation finishes.boundless.